SAE EV31A Heat Treatments
- Solution heat treatment
Heated at 959-975°F (515-524°C). Incremental steps or a uniform heating rate shall be used to prevent eutectic melting which can irreversibly damage castings. A protective atmosphere containing sufficient sulfur dioxide, carbon dioxide, or satisfactory oxidation inhibitor shall be used when solution heat treating at or above 750°F (399°C). Recommended soaking time is 6-8 hours (soaking time starts when all temperature control sensing elements are within 10°F (6°C) of the set or offset temperature). Heavy section castings, t ≥ 25.4 mm, may require longer soaking time than indicated.
Quenched in water (or other suitable media) held at 140-196°F (60-91°C). During the quench, the quenchant temperature shall not rise more than 25°F (14°C).
Aging (precipitation heat treatment)
Temper T6 - artificial aging from the solution heat treated (T4) temper. Heated for 12-16 hours at 392 to 400°F (200 to 204°C). Protective atmosphere is not required.
Rework solution heat treatment
Heated at 950°F (510°C). Recommended soaking time is 1-2 hours.
Quenched in water (or other suitable media) held at 140-196°F (60-91°C). - At least one set of tensile specimens shall, during each stage of heat treatment, be put into a batch type furnace with each load of castings or into a continuous furnace at intervals of no longer than 3 hours.
